Growth adds work faster than it adds people.
Speed decides who wins the work.
Buyers approach several firms at once and proceed with the one that responds first. An enquiry that waits until someone is free is, more often than not, an enquiry lost.
Disconnected systems create manual work.
When the CRM, the accounts package and the inbox do not exchange information, people become the integration: retyping, reconciling and chasing what the software should have handled.
Follow-up depends on memory.
Quotes go unanswered and invoices go unchased, not through neglect but because the reminder lives in someone's head. Revenue leaks quietly and nobody sees the total.
Senior time goes on administration.
The people hired to win and deliver work end up processing it instead. That is the most expensive labour in the business spending its day on the lowest-value task.
